Why RV Gear Belongs on the Wall, Not the Floor

The core principle behind every garage system we design is simple: floor storage grows sideways until it takes over, while wall systems have a fixed footprint. For RV owners, that means heavy seasonal gear — camp chairs, leveling blocks, awning accessories — goes onto slatwall hooks and into wall-mounted cabinets rather than into stacks on the slab. Slatwall hooks reconfigure in seconds as the gear collection changes between seasons, so the system flexes with your travel schedule instead of fighting it.

We also mount cabinets high off the slab on purpose. Quad Cities garage floors get wet — snowmelt, hose water, spring humidity — and raised cabinets keep contents dry while letting the floor sweep clean underneath. For RV consumables and maintenance chemicals, that detail matters more than it sounds.

A Quad Cities Garage That Shows the Approach

A recent project in Eldridge, Iowa shows what this looks like in practice. The garage had box towers against every wall and gear leaning wherever it landed — so both cars parked in the driveway all winter. We chalked both parking footprints first, then designed storage into what remained: charcoal wall cabinets for seasonal bins and chemicals, slatwall panels that put tools and equipment at eye level, and a butcher-block workbench near the outlets. Installed over two days, the result was an empty floor, every tool findable in seconds, and two clear parking spots.

That same discipline — vehicles and clear floor first, storage designed around them — is exactly how we approach a garage that has to serve an RV lifestyle.
